Ormside is a civil parish in Westmorland and Furness, Cumbria, England, which includes the village of Great Ormside and the hamlet of Little Ormside. It had a population of 133 in 2001,[2] increasing to 167 at the 2011 Census.[1]

In the west of the parish, where the Hoff Beck forms its boundary with the parish of Hoff is Rutter Force, a 30-foot (9.1 m) high waterfall.[3][4]
